What exactly is a yoga training intensive?
Intensives explore in-depth aspects of yoga, such as anatomy, breath practices, group work, practice-teaching, and yoga philosophy. These courses provide continuing education credits (CEUs) for practitioners that are currently teaching in the world.
They include weekend modules that could span over an extended period of time. The time in between each module will allow for the practices to take shape and settle. This creates space for self-pacing, reflections, and open discussion. All intensives are set up with a forum for group discussions throughout, to keep us connected to what we're learning during and in between intensive modules.

Who are intensives for?
These yoga intensives are open to, but not limited to, dedicated teachers and students with an established Ashtanga practice. They're aimed at those who wish to expand their knowledge of the Ashtanga yoga method taught in a traditional way from a modern day perspective and approach.
